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Blake Street to Finsbury Park start from as little as £11.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Blake Street to Finsbury Park start from £46.30 one way, or £46.40 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Blake Street to Finsbury Park are available for £92.80 one way, or £149.10 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

At Blake Street, you'll find a convenient ticket office with various opening times throughout the week. Monday sees the earliest start at 6 AM, winding down by 4 PM, while the rest of the week offers a mix of shorter hours. For added convenience, ticket machines are available, including options to collect tickets you purchased online. While Blake Street lacks some modern amenities like public Wi-Fi or refreshment facilities, rest assured that essential features like CCTV and staff assistance during opening hours bolster the station's safety and security. It should be noted that step-free access is available, although limited to certain parts of the station.

Facilities and Amenities

Finsbury Park Station prides itself on offering convenient facilities for its travelers. The ticket office is open every day of the week, from early morning until late in the evening, making it easy to purchase or collect your tickets. With ample ticket machines available, including those offering disc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ders, you can avoid long queues and get your tickets efficiently. Smartcard users will also find validators at the station.

For travelers requiring additional support, staff assistance is available from the help point, ensuring everyone can navigate the station with ease. Step-free access is provided throughout Finsbury Park, and while tactile surfaces are not present along all platform edges, staff assistance and accessible entrance points make for a helpful travel experience. Unfortunately, accessible toilets aren't available, which may inconvenience some visitors. Alternatively, there are toilets located on platforms 3, 4, 7, and 8 for general use.

CCTV ensures safety and security throughout the station, and unheated shelters are located on the platforms so travelers can sit and wait in relative comfort. Refreshment facilities and ATM services are available at the main entrance, although you won't find shops or currency exchange services on site.

Onward Travel Options

Finsbury Park station offers various onward travel options. For those who prefer the road, taxis are readily accessible from the front of the main entrance. If a bus is what you need, plenty of local services are available, with the station’s location providing great connections across the city. Rail replacement services are also in operation when needed. For cyclists, there's a substantial bicycle storage facility with 125 spaces situated on Stroud Green Road.
